China Pavilion: 100 meter. On the wall, there is a picture of Qingming Riverside.
In the planning of the World Expo, the total construction area of China Pavilion is 16.05438+00000 square meters, and the height is 62 meters, which is 20 stories high. The pavilion will consist of China National Pavilion, Regional Pavilion and Hong Kong, Macao and Taiwan Pavilion. The appearance of China Pavilion is conceived as "the crown of the East", the towering national pavilion is likened to the crown of flowers and the sky, and the regional pavilion where people gather is likened to the harmony of all directions, which means "the granary of the world extends in all directions". In the north of the 49-meter-high exhibition area, which is the core of the exhibition hall, the whole wall with a length of 100 meter will be covered by the famous painting Riverside Scene at Qingming Festival, which has been enlarged hundreds of times, and the original of the national treasure Riverside Scene at Qingming Festival will also appear in the China Pavilion during the World Expo.
Turkey Pavilion: Ancient maps show elegance.
Red hollowed-out exterior walls, beige walls, animal carvings showing hunting scenes ... The creative design of the Turkish Pavilion was inspired by Catal-hoyuk, one of the oldest villages in the world with a history of 8,500 years. There is a mural on the wall of this village, which is considered to be the oldest map or plan in the world. Walking into the Turkey Pavilion, you will catch a glimpse of this "oldest map".
British Pavilion: 60,000 seeds bring surprises.
The main building of the British Pavilion, which is considered as the "most creative", is like a "luminous box". The six-layer cube structure is covered with 60,000 acrylic fiber tentacles, which will emit different colors due to different light. What is even more peculiar is that the bottom of each "antenna" is equipped with different kinds and shapes of seeds. They may be pine cones, coffee beans, or seeds you can't name. The British Pavilion also has an open space the size of a football field, which is designed as "an unwrapped wrapping paper", meaning to give the "Seed Temple" as a gift to the Shanghai World Expo.
Switzerland Pavilion: Take the cable car to the ground.
What's in Switzerland? I believe many people will think of snow-capped mountains. This time, the Swiss moved the common cable car on the snowy mountain to the Expo site intact. During the World Expo, there will be 20 cable cars running in the Swiss Pavilion. Visitors can take the sightseeing cable car to spiral up and through the natural space at the top of the exhibition hall to complete a wonderful trip from Swiss cities to the countryside.
France Pavilion: French mayor officiates at the wedding.
France, known as "the capital of art" and "the city of romance", has always adhered to these two themes. During the World Expo, they plan to transport seven top art treasures from Orsay Museum, including The Late Bell by French painter Miller, Balcony by Manet, Ballroom by Van Gogh, Woman in Coffee Pot by Cezanne, Dressing Room by bonnard, Good Meal by Gauguin (also known as Banana) and Bronze Age by Rodin.
Romantic French will also move the "French Romantic Wedding" to the French Pavilion. During the World Expo, couples can apply for a wedding ceremony, which will be presided over by JeanGermain, the mayor of Tours, France, who will issue a legally binding French marriage certificate and send out a sumptuous French dinner.
Spain Pavilion: "Bamboo Basket" Playing Spanish Style
It is no exaggeration to say that the Spanish Pavilion is hand-woven. The steel frame structure is bone-like, which supports the streamline modeling of the whole Spanish pavilion, and the knotted structure is convenient for disassembly in the future; The woven rattan board, like skin, covers the whole site, but it does not shut out the natural light. The streamlined appearance is like undulating waves, full of movement. The most anticipated thing is that 8,524 pieces of rattan boards with different textures and colors will use the art of calligraphy to form ancient characters in China, so that a poem by China can be presented on the outer wall.
Poland Pavilion: Hundreds of pianos play Chopin's famous music together.
The year of 20 10 coincides with the 200th anniversary of the birth of Chopin, a famous Polish composer and pianist. During the Shanghai World Expo, the core of cultural activities in Poland Pavilion is to commemorate Chopin. At that time, Chopin's piano recital will be held in the central square and concert hall of Poland Pavilion every day. More interestingly, during the World Expo, Poland Pavilion will hold a special concert, inviting 100 musicians to play Chopin's works on 100 pianos at the same time, creating a new Guinness record.
Finland Pavilion: The steaming mulberry room in the Expo venue.
Inspired Finns will build the only sauna in Finland Pavilion of Shanghai World Expo, named Curling. The design of "Curling" is inspired by the natural potholes formed by rock wear during the Ice Age. Walking into the exhibition hall will feel like walking into a courtyard with flowing rocks, and the inner wall of the exhibition hall will show Finland's unique islands and other beautiful scenery.
Activities: In addition to dazzling venues, cultural and recreational activities are also eye-catching. According to the statistics of the Activity Department of Shanghai World Expo Bureau, there are thousands of performing arts programs in storage, involving more than ten program types, such as art festivals, concerts, musicals, martial arts, acrobatics, ballet, symphonic chorus, national drama, drama, dance, children's puppet shows and parades.
Burundi drum performance from Africa, the drum used is hollowed out from the whole tree and covered with cowhide, which is very heavy; The famous Cirque du Soleil in Canada, the warm samba in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, the tango in Argentina, Aladdin's magic lamp, the trip to Sinbad, Alibaba and the Forty Thieves, etc. Nepal's song and dance parade, Afghan traditional music performance, Sierra Leone's national dance company performance, Fiji dance, Bolivia's costume parade, Kenya's cultural village performance, Samoa's fire knife dance, Solomon Islands' bamboo music performance, Cape Verde's barefoot female singer Evras's concert.
The Expo Performing Arts Center is the first large-scale indoor performing arts venue with variable capacity in China, and there will be large-scale performances for the audience every night, day and night. Domingo Bocelli, two tenors from Europe, will sing for the Shanghai World Expo here, and Swan Lake by the British National Ballet will also be staged on the British National Pavilion Day.
"Pier Theatre" and "Christmas Bay" are children's paradise. "Wharf Theater" is a sunken theater reconstructed from Pier 1 Jiangnan Square in Puxi Park of Expo 2010. It skillfully uses the conditional wall of the dock as a big screen, and the ground at the bottom of the dock as an "audience". The contents of the four programs of Wharf Theater are different, but they all show the theme of "travel": the puppet show The Journey to the West and the shadow play Romance of the Three Kingdoms are "traditional modern expressions"; The children's drama The Magic Story of Sesame Street is a "China expression of the world"; The multimedia program "Haibao Rainbow Boat" is "the expression of today's future".
In addition, there is a theme park called "Yule Bay" for children to experience in the future workplace. There are 25 professional experience halls with industry representation, which simulate real urban communities and let children "preview" the role of the future workplace. For example, children can be journalists, tour guides, power companies, water companies, banks, police stations, fire stations, hospitals, and run their own catering companies, stationery stores and clothing stores.
